Recognizing Emulsifiers: The Science Behind the Blend



Emulsifiers are often overlooked in day-to-day food preparation and food manufacturing, they play an essential function in maintaining mixes that would certainly or else divide. Emulsifiers are compounds that lower surface area stress between 2 immiscible liquids, such as oil and water. They possess both hydrophilic (water-attracting) and hydrophobic (water-repelling) homes, permitting them to engage with both phases. This unique characteristic enables emulsifiers to develop a stable user interface, stopping the separation of fats and fluids.


Typical copyrightples of emulsifiers include lecithin, usually originated from soybeans or eggs, and mono- and diglycerides. These compounds produce an uniform texture in items like mayonnaise, salad dressings, and sauces. The science behind emulsifiers lies in their capability to produce a stable emulsion, which is crucial for attaining preferable food top quality and shelf life. Recognizing the feature of emulsifiers is necessary for food researchers and culinary professionals going for consistent results.

Kinds of Emulsifiers: Natural vs. Synthetic



Comprehending the differences in between natural and artificial emulsifiers is important for formulators intending to maximize aesthetic items. All-natural emulsifiers, stemmed from plant or animal resources, consist of components like lecithin, beeswax, and numerous gums. They are typically favored for their skin-friendly properties and biodegradability. Additionally, they can enhance the sensory account of solutions, giving an extra attractive texture and feel.


In contrast, synthetic emulsifiers are chemically engineered to create details performances and stability. Common instances consist of polysorbates and stearic acid. These emulsifiers typically use remarkable performance concerning emulsification efficiency and shelf-life security. Nonetheless, they might increase concerns pertaining to skin level of sensitivity and environmental effect.


Ultimately, the choice in between artificial and natural emulsifiers relies on the desired item attributes, formulation objectives, and consumer preferences, highlighting the significance of comprehending their distinct residential properties. emulsifiers.

Proper Mixing Methods



Making use of efficient blending techniques is necessary for achieving optimal emulsification in products and recipes. First, it is crucial to present emulsifiers slowly, allowing them to distribute equally throughout the blend. High-shear blending methods, such as using a mixer or an immersion mixer, can improve emulsifier efficiency by breaking down fat globules. Maintaining a consistent temperature during blending additionally help in accomplishing a stable solution, as fats and liquids can blend a lot more properly when heated. Furthermore, integrating ingredients in the appropriate order-- starting with the fluid stage followed by the fat stage-- makes sure also distribution. Blending should proceed till the wanted consistency is gotten to, preventing over-mixing, which can lead to splitting up. Correct methods inevitably cause smoother, extra secure emulsions.
